Quelle est la meilleure façon de recadrer automatiquement des images en vrac?


24

J'ai besoin de numériser un grand volume de couvertures de livres et même si le scanner (HP) scanne/taille automatique la plupart du temps, beaucoup restent avec un espace blanc/gris sur les côtés.

Quelle est la meilleure façon d'automatiser le" recadrage " sur ces images?

Existe-t-il des logiciels/outils qui automatisent cela?

Réponses (10):
9

Je ne suis pas sûr qu'il existe des outils qui automatiseront complètement ce processus, sauf si vous êtes prêt à écrire un script personnalisé.

Je dois parfois recadrer pas mal d'images au travail, et l'un des outils les plus simples que j'ai rencontrés pour cela est un petit éditeur d'image appelé IrfanView. Ce n'est pas le plus joli des programmes, mais peut faire un recadrage et passer à l'image suivante avec un glisser-souris et trois frappes au clavier. Voici comment:

  • Installez IrfanView et exécutez le programme.
  • Ouvrez la barre de menu' Options 'et sélectionnez' Propriétés/Paramètres...'
  • Sélectionnez ' Gestion des fichiers 'dans la liste et décochez les options "Afficher'enregistrer '-dialogue" et "demander d'écraser le fichier pour' enregistrer'".
  • Ensuite, ouvrez la première image que vous souhaitez recadrer.
  • Faites glisser un carré autour de la section pour recadrer.
  • Appuyez sur Ctrl + Y, Ctrl + S, puis appuyez sur espace pour passer à l'image suivante.
  • Répéter annonce de l'ennui.
Ressemble pour mon travail, c'est la seule solution.
lud0h 17.11.2010 12:52
Il ne peut pas être la seulement solution. Il y a beaucoup de logiciels dans le monde, et celui-ci semble (comme il est dit) fastidieux.
Please Read My Profile 20.11.2010 14:16
@ mattdm: cela dépend de la difficulté d'effectuer la segmentation. S'il y a une simple bordure rectangulaire d'une seule couleur, l'opération de recadrage est triviale (en fait irfanview peut l'effectuer automatiquement avec Ctrl+Maj+Y). Mais s'il y a du bruit dans la frontière-ou pire, de l'encombrement-alors le recadrage n'est pas si simple, et de nombreux algorithmes peuvent lutter et faire des erreurs. Cela dit, je ne l'ai pas utilisé tout logiciel, donc si quelqu'un a une meilleure solution, alors je serais heureux de l'entendre :-)
ltn100 21.11.2010 23:04
C'est une bonne solution, mais il y a des réponses plus bas qui fournissent en fait l'automatisation que L'OP recherchait.
Chandler 7.01.2011 20:06
Irfanview peut effectuer des opérations par lots, y compris le recadrage. Allez dans Fichier > conversion par lots / renommer. Cliquez sur le bouton Avancé et définissez votre recadrage. Sélectionnez ensuite les images sur lesquelles travailler, puis cliquez sur Démarrer le lot.
hdhondt 20.08.2012 01:52
Je suis presque sûr que l'encombrement, le bruit ou similaire en "arrière-plan" est en fait la cause pour que le logiciel du scanner ne recadre pas automatiquement certaines images en premier lieu, donc presque tous les outils automatiques pour la tâche peuvent faire face à des dificultés similaires.
Jahaziel 12.11.2014 21:51

22

ImageMagick, en utilisant le -coupe opérateur. Voir: http://www.imagemagick.org/Usage/crop/#trim.

ImageMagick est gratuit (et open source), et vous pouvez obtenir des binaires prédéfinis pour Mac OS, Windows ou Unix à partir de http://www.imagemagick.org/script/download.php .

ImageMagick est vraiment bon pour le traitement par lots d'images.
Carles 19.11.2010 22:36
Cela semble pouvoir produire une bonne solution lorsqu'il est combiné avec le -Fuzz opérateur.
ltn100 21.11.2010 23:08
Plus précisément (pour mon cas d'utilisation): la magie de convertir *.webp-trim-set Nom du fichier: f %t_trimmed.%e + adjoin %[nom du fichier: f]
paul 29.01.2020 13:25

9

Photoshop a une fonction exactement pour cela:

Scannez votre couverture (vous pouvez même numériser plusieurs couvertures en un seul scan) Dans le Menu: Fichier > automatiser > recadrer et redresser les Photos

Il recadre et fixe automatiquement la rotation des photos dans le fichier en cours. Si plusieurs photos sont trouvées dans l'image, elle sera automatiquement divisée en plusieurs fichiers. Si vous en avez des tonnes, Vous pouvez créer des actions pour avoir le Recadrer et redresser fait sur chacun d'eux dans le lot.


2

ACTION DANS PHOTOSHOP

  1. Ouvrir Adobe Photoshop
  2. Ouvrir L'Image
  3. Sélectionnez Windows - > Actions, puis cliquez sur "nouvelle Action". Appuyez sur OK.
  4. Recadrer la photo.
  5. Arrêter L'Enregistrement D'Action
  6. Allez dans Fichier - > lot - > choisir le dossier. Appuyez sur OK.
Une bonne idée, mais cela supposerait que chaque image numérisée a la même orientation, la même taille et la même position sur le scanner.
ckoerner 10.10.2012 15:56

2

Après avoir moi-même Google ce problème, j'ai décidé d'écrire quelques instructions sur la façon de le faire avec Adobe Photoshop (si vous l'avez déjà), ou avec GIMP (gratuitement).

GIMP s'est avéré mieux fonctionner dans mon cas. Des instructions complètes et faciles à suivre peuvent être trouvées ici:

Cela fonctionne pour les couvertures de livres numérisées uniques (comme dans votre cas), ou même avec plusieurs images. Succès!


1

Une autre suggestion: Phatch, un processeur de lot de photos qui, parmi beaucoup d'autres choses, fait le recadrage.


0

XnView et NConvert sont vos amis. NConvert est un outil en ligne de commande pour traiter les images, avec des fonctionnalités de redimensionnement et de recadrage. XvView est une visionneuse d'images rapide avec une capacité de traitement par lots. Une fois que vous avez fait un recadrage dans XnView, vous pouvez lui faire créer un fichier batch pour vous qui appelle NConvert sur un tas d'images. Il peut faire beaucoup plus que recadrer en même temps, comme redimensionner et aiguiser si vous en avez besoin.


0

Si c'est le même recadrage, vous pouvez utiliser un logiciel comme Lightroom pour copier le recadrage (et l'angle de recadrage) sur autant de photos que vous le souhaitez.

Non ce n'est pas la même taille, les couvertures de livre peuvent varier en longueur/largeur.
lud0h 23.11.2010 07:17

0

IrfanView dégrade les fichiers emf lorsqu'ils sont recadrés, donc cela n'a pas fonctionné pour moi.

Les dégrade comment?
MikeW 18.09.2013 10:08

-1

Rapide Pierre Photo ReSizer a toujours été mon choix numéro un!

Merci pour l'astuce.
lud0h 17.11.2010 12:51
Pour autant que je sache, ce Logiciel ne peut pas couper plusieurs photos d'une image.
Oliv 31.12.2019 12:46

Questions recommandées